Y&R Week of December 22, 2008

Monday

Murphy and Kay shopped for a Christmas tree. While decorating the tree, Kay remembered a tree in a "big lovely home." When Kay suggested they make a toast, Murphy wondered if she had been a "queen or a duchess in another life." Kay thought the word "duchess" sounded familiar. Murphy commented that Marge (really Kay) was "a totally different person." They served cookies to the carolers and then kissed under the mistletoe.

Lily told Billy she had made plans to meet "Sonny," and asked him if he thought "getting together with Sonny was a good idea." Online dating is the wave of the future, Billy assured her. Lily and Billy talked about the V8 "Feeding America" display and both made a donation. Lily apologized to Billy for always talking about Sonny. Billy thought it was great that Lily could confide in him. Lily shared that she was a little nervous about meeting Sonny, and wondered if perhaps Sonny was too good to be true. Billy thought
if she was truly apprehensive she should cancel. Lily thought about it and decided to meet Sonny anyway.

Nikki visited Victor in his cell with papers requiring Victor’s signature. She showed him photos of Summer's recent
birthday party; he was sorry he had missed it. Nikki brought him up to date on Adam's arrest. Their conversation grew tense when Nikki hinted about "what happened in Mexico." Victor snapped that she knew nothing about what happened... "And you will never know. Do I make myself clear," he snarled. Their argument intensified when Nikki denied she was judging Victor and made
it clear that she, Paul, Nicholas and Victoria were working their hardest to get Victor out of jail. Nikki announced that she would no longer let Victor make her crazy and left. After Nikki said Merry Christmas, Victor reminded her Sabrina's baby had been due at Christmas. "You cannot wash their blood off your hands. Now get out," he snapped.

The bartender from Mexico and his little daughter paid Victor a visit. In Spanish, her father promised to keep Victor's secret.

Heather introduced her two new witnesses, freshly arrived from Mexico, to the judge. They would prove that Adam was guilty and connected to the forgery of Victor's diary. Adam, also in the courtroom, pled not guilty. Rafael told his client Adam that they had to rethink his defense. Adam continued to claim his innocence and offered "information about Jack Abbott and his involvement with this diary."

Heather met with Adam. Adam didn't know how Heather could put him behind bars if she loved him. "How could you love me and do this to me?” he asked. "I did this because I have a conscience," was his ex-fiancé's reply. Adam vowed not to forget this. Heather wept in front of Paul, who told his daughter how proud he was of her. At home, Heather found a gift she had wrapped for Adam and sobbed on her bed.

Nikki caught up with Paul at the coffee house. She sensed that something was bothering him. "I haven't known you for 30 years for nothing," she said. Paul told Nikki about the arraignment. Paul wished Heather had learned about Adam before she had gotten romantically involved with him. "Victor's son — what a bad apple he turned out to be," Nikki observed. Paul pointed out that the fact that Victor still gets to her says a lot about Nikki's feelings toward her ex-husband. Paul told Nikki that he didn't find enough evidence to connect Victor to Walter Palin's murder. Nikki thought it was time for them both to "let it go." Paul asked Nikki for the 411 on their relationship. "Is it developing into something else?" he asked. "I am right where I wanna be," Nikki smiled.

Tuesday

Jill was upset about Katherine's memoirs being out. After ending a phone conversation with a reporter about the book, Jill sat down and opened the Christmas gift Kay had sent before she "died." Soon, Cane and Esther joined her. Jill was horrified when she learned that Esther put a particular Christmas decoration out on the Chancellor Estate's front lawn. Later, Jill and Esther agreed that they couldn't wait for Cane and Chloe's baby daughter to arrive. Cane also looked forward to being a dad. After, they opened their gifts from Kay. Jill received sexy lingerie so she could find a man. Esther received a blue maid's uniform, with a note from Kay explaining that black did nothing for Esther's skin tone. Both chuckled over Kay's sense of humor.

Daniel took care of Amber, who was suffering from a cold. She was upset that she wasn't going to be at the bookstore to see Kay's memoirs on sale. Amber began to cry as she realized that she and Kay wouldn't be celebrating this together. Later, Jana and Kevin joined them. Jana congratulated Amber on the book, but Amber reminded her that it was Mrs. Chancellor's book. Jana and Kevin left as Amber shot Kevin a pointed look. Amber still believed that Kevin was somehow behind Kay's "death." Later, Amber fell asleep after taking cold meds and dreamed that Kevin was on trial for killing Kay. Jana was questioning him and Daniel was the judge. They believed that Kevin was innocent, but Amber kept saying that he was guilty. Kay's "spirit" then appeared and announced that Kevin killed her by spiking her drink. Amber vowed to get Kevin to confess so she could avenge Kay's death.

At the bookstore, Lily stood by the life-sized cut-out of Kay and called Billy. Billy reminded her that she was supposed to be meeting her mysterious text messaging guy friend. Lily replied that he hadn't shown up yet. After, Lily sent "Sonny" a message. She then called Billy back and complained that if Sonny didn't show up, she'd have to kill him. Later, Billy joined Lily at the bookstore and revealed that he's "Sonny." Lily couldn't understand why he'd keep this secret from her. He agreed that he's a coward, but insisted
that his feelings for her were genuine. Lily was still angry with him for deceiving her. However, she admitted that she really wanted "Sonny" to be Billy, and they kissed.

At Murphy's, he and "Marge" discussed their holiday plans. Murphy then gave her her gift: a foot bath. Kay informed him that she had a surprise for him, as well. Later at the diner, Pearl was happy when Kay told her that she'd sold her ring. Kay then opened her gift from Joe ... which was also a foot bath. "Great minds," joked an unfazed Murphy. On the way home, Kay slipped and fell on the ice in front on Murphy's trailer.

At the jail, Rafe informed Adam that even though the charges against Adam were serious, he might be able to catch a break as a first-time offender. Adam didn't think he'd be able to fight Victor. After, Victor joined Adam, then sat across the table from him and stared down his son. Adam told his father that he "won" and should just do whatever he planned to do to him. Victor replied that it was Christmas Eve and he wasn't looking to fight. Adam suspected that Jack was gloating. Victor told him not to worry about Abbott. Adam offered to help him bring down Jack if Victor could get him out of jail. He then reminded Victor that Vic loved Hope and asked his dad to help him out for her sake. "Don't cross your father, you got that?" Victor snapped. "Don't you ever cross me again." Newman noted that Adam should get used to being a jail, and if Adam's really his son, he should find the inner strength it takes to survive. Victor then reamed out Adam for conspiring against him with Jack and said that Adam has to live with the consequences. "Now you snivel? What type of man are you? Are you my son? Who the hell are you?" he yelled. Adam continued to well, snivel. "If you're my son, if you're Hope's son, you will not let this destroy you," Victor said. "You got that?"

Wednesday

Victor went home just in time for Christmas and was greeted by Ashley. They kissed and hit the sheets. After, he asked Ash to move in with him; she replied that her stuff was already upstairs. Victor couldn't quite believe that he'd found a way to be happy again. Ashley questioned him about what had happened to Walter. Victor explained that he and Walter had hired him to take him fishing and they'd taken a boat out into a raging storm. On the
water, Victor had revealed who he really was — and that Walter was responsible for killing his wife and unborn child. Ash stopped Victor and told him he didn't need to continue. Still, Victor had a flashback of beating up Walter and then leaving him behind on the sinking boat in the storm.

Meanwhile, Gloria wasn't so lucky, and was still in jail. Kevin and Michael kept her company. Michael asked her if she really thought her secret about the tainted cream wouldn't come out. Kevin urged Michael to remember what day it was. "Merry freakin' Christmas," Michael growled. Bah humbug, indeed! Michael regretted believing River was innocent and encouraging Gloria to testify on his behalf. "Why is it that every man you were involved with were
all criminals?" he asked. Gloria argued that William and John were good men. Michael pointed out that even John killed Tom and William hid evidence (the cream) from the authorities. Gloria vowed to get out of prison and then prove that she's an upstanding citizen. Michael wasn't so sure she'd succeed in either respect.

At the Winters home, Lily, Devon, Tyra, Lily and Neil got ready for the holidays. They were thrilled when Olivia joined them. Soon, Ana arrived and Tyra happily greeted her. The gang then told Ana that as the youngest, she can open the first gift. She loved what Neil and Karen gave her.

Billy stopped by the Chancellor Estate to wish Jill a happy holiday. He hoped Jill would put aside their differences so they could celebrate together. Esther was happy to see him, but Cane wasn't pleased to have his brother there. Jill urged Cane to let things go for that evening. Esther was proud of Jill when she learned that Jill had arranged for homeless children to get gifts. Later, Chloe opened her gift from Cane — a reindeer statuette. Jill and Esther then realized that neither had prepared dinner. Cane went out to get some food. Jill asked Esther to put on some coffee. "You want it,
you make it," Esther replied, reminding Jill that they're now equals in the house.... Cane ran into Lily at the coffeehouse while he was out getting dinner for his family. The exes shared a cordial but awkward moment as they wished each other a happy holiday.... Jill sadly eyed a photo of her and Kay. Esther then called her over to view the snow that was falling outside. Jill smiled as she watched it blanket the lawn.

At Crimson Lights, Jana and Kevin participated in another V8 commercial as they continued to run their food drive and promote the beverage. After, Jana asked Kevin how Gloria was doing. Kevin replied that she was hanging in there, but he was concerned about Michael. Kevin forgave Jana for giving the money to River; she was upset for trusting that River was a good guy.... At the coffeehouse, Lauren tried to cheer up an upset Eden, but she wasn't
really in the holiday spirit. Michael then joined them and warned Eden that in their family, she should expect to be disappointed with her loved ones. Lauren was annoyed with him for painting such a bleak picture, but Michael wanted to be honest with his younger sister.... Jeffrey visited Gloria in prison and teased her by presenting her with jewelry that she couldn't wear. He explained that he wanted to divorce her so he could protect her and prevent the Abbotts from getting her money.... Michael went to a bar and
reflected about his family. "Nature or nurture?" he asked aloud. "I used to believe we made ourselves who we are, but now I'm thinking it's not up to us. Whatever you're born with, that's it. Miserable parents make a miserable kid. Miserable kid makes his own family miserable and so on and so on and so on. Makes a guy wonder... maybe it would've been better for everyone if he'd never been born." Uh-Oh...

Murphy panicked when he found "Marge" unconscious outside of his home after she slipped on the ice. Soon, Kay awakened and was upset at the idea of seeing a doctor, but let him examine her. He reported that her vitals seem to be fine, but she did have a lump from the fall. He was concerned about her memory loss and balance problem and urged her to see a specialist. Murphy promised to give her a nice quiet holiday at home. As she relaxed,
Kay recalled everyone calling her "Katherine" and not Marge. "My name is Katherine Chancellor," she suddenly announced to Murphy.

Friday

With a special thanks to Frank Capra's beloved Christmas movie It's A Wonderful Life Y&R devoted the Dec. 26 episode to Michael and what life in Genoa City would have been had he never been born.

The moment Michael wondered if the world would have been better if he had never been born, things began to turn very strange. Phyllis, who he had been sitting next to at the bar, suddenly had no idea how she knew Michael and grew agitated when he mentioned "Daniel." "I don't know who you are or where you came from, but I don't know anything about Daniel. Danny's dead, everyone knows that," she said angrily. She stormed off and Michael, also upset, rushed off into the snow. He ran into Paul, cool and calm. "Where did you come from?" Michael asked. Paul tried to explain that Phyllis didn't have a clue as to who Michael was. "This isn't a plot against you. Actually it's a gift," Paul said. Michael listed off all the reasons he was having a horrible Christmas. "You don't have a mother or a father anymore," Paul said. "You were wondering what it would be like if you had never been born. Now you know. You don't exist," Paul told a surprised Michael. Paul proved his point when Michael couldn't find his car keys. "You don't have any because you don't exist," Paul explained, adding that Phyllis had lost custody of Daniel and Danny never got Michael's kidney, so Danny died. "Phyllis' whole life fell apart because you never..." Paul tried to say. "Shut up," Michael barked and demanded to be taken to Crimson Lights. Crimson Lights didn't exist because Michael hadn't been there to make it happen. It was now a dingy bar. Michael asked Jana about Kevin and realized that she couldn't see Paul. She accused Michael of lying when he said Kevin had a brother. "Kevin's behind bars," she said angrily. Michael stormed out. "This is reality," Paul tried to explain. "I need to go to him. Take me to the prison," Michael asked. Paul magically whisked Michael to the prison where he saw Victor Newman still behind bars. Michael introduced himself to Victor. Victor was in jail for the murder of Ji-min. Paul explained that Michael hadn't been there to save Victor from being convicted. Victor began to strangle Michael as he accused him of being a tabloid writer. Paul whisked Michael to Fenmores where he saw Lauren and Ashley shopping. Michael watched Lauren kick the children out of the store. Michael noticed that Lauren was hard and cruel. Lauren asked Michael if he needed any help, clearly not recognizing him as her husband. Michael tried to make small talk but she kicked him out of the store.

Michael asked about Gloria and Kevin. He was stunned to see Gloria working as a cleaning woman in Jack's office. "This is the world without Michael Baldwin," Paul reminded him. Gloria had done time for tampering with the face cream. Michael made small talk with Gloria, who didn't recognize him. He offered to help her with the wine stain in the carpet. Michael asked her about her family. "I have a son but we don't see each other much," she admitted. Michael pressed for details but she didn't want to talk about it. Paul took Michael to Kevin. "Take care of yourself," he said to Gloria as he left the office. Finally Michael began to believe that this was the world without him. "I need to see my brother. I need to see that he's okay," he begged. Michael looked into a cell and saw Kevin curled up in an isolation unit. He began talking to Kevin. "Are you the new doctor," Kevin asked. Kevin explained how he wound up in a locked ward. Kevin told Michael the story about his "relationship" with Lauren. "You tried to kill yourself," Michael observed. Michael was devastated to hear the heartbreak of his kid brother's life. "My own mother doesn't even look out for me," Kevin said. Michael tried to explain that he would do anything to help Kevin. Kevin begged Michael to help "me end it. I just want it to be over." Michael refused. Michael did his best to cheer up Kevin, but it didn't work. Michael's eyes filled with tears as he left the cell. Michael asked how Paul was the one to show him a world without Michael. He soon learned. Michael saw Lauren sitting by the graves of Paul and Christine. Paul explained that Isabella had killed them. "You're dead," Michael realized. Michael credited Christine with changing his life. He watched Lauren light a candle for Christine and Paul. Michael begged Paul to take him home.

Lauren slammed the door in Michael’s face. "No more. I can't take it. Give me my life back," Michael sobbed. Suddenly Michael found something special in his pocket and saw he had his wedding ring on again. He opened the door to his home and was greeted with the love of his worried family. "I got lost for a while," Michael said as he grabbed Kevin for dear life. Then Paul showed up and smiled at his friend.

Everyone learned that there had been a meteor shower. "It's a gift from the angels," Paul said. "Merry Christmas everyone," Michael said as everyone hugged and kissed.
